About this property

Located in the highly desirable neighborhood of Richardson Heights, this spacious 6 bedroom home offers nearly 3,000 square feet of flexible living space with a layout that’s hard to find within Richardson ISD. Inside, you’ll find multiple living and dining areas filled with natural light, wood floors, and a comfortable flow that works for both everyday living and entertaining. The front living and dining spaces feel bright and inviting with large windows overlooking the tree lined street, while the oversized main living area with a fireplace provides the perfect place to relax or gather. The kitchen offers plenty of cabinet space and connects seamlessly to both the dining area and a charming breakfast nook surrounded by windows, creating a warm and functional space to start your day. With six true bedrooms, there’s no shortage of flexibility whether you need space for a large household, an extra home office, or rooms for guests. Outside you’ll find a large, covered patio that overlooks a private backyard, ideal for outdoor entertaining or simply enjoying a quiet evening. Also comes with an oversized shed for even more storage space. The driveway pulls all the way through to the alleyway for quick in and out access for cars and guests. Situated on a generously sized lot with mature trees, this home offers both space and character in one of Richardson’s most established neighborhoods. Texas

Living in Texas means access to four of the nation’s most dynamic metro economies — Dallas–Fort Worth’s corporate and logistics powerhouse, Houston’s global energy and medical hub, Austin’s tech-driven and culturally iconic Live Music Capital of the World, and San Antonio’s historic yet steadily expanding military and healthcare center. The state blends economic scale with cultural significance, rooted in independence, entrepreneurship, and a strong sense of place — from Friday night football to world-renowned barbecue and music festivals. For homebuyers, Texas offers comparatively attainable housing, no personal income tax, and master-planned communities built around space and convenience; for investors, continued population growth, business relocation, and diversified industries create sustained demand across urban cores, suburbs, and emerging secondary markets.
